Abstract

A method of methane production with a thioresistant catalyst wherein a mixture comprising in particular carbon monoxide, hydrogen and sulphur compounds is contacted with a thioresistant catalyst comprising a metal selected from the group comprising molybdenum, vanadium or tungsten and possibly cobalt and/or nickel, this catalyst being deposited onto a cerium oxide support, the reaction being performed at a temperature lying between about 250.degree. C. and 650.degree. C. and at a pressure lying between about 5 bars and 140 bars. This method is useful to carry out the effective methane synthesis with a much improved selectivity in favor of methane.
